Chinese Indie Pop Band Peach Illusion Unveils Their Third Album “Still In Love (好在没失去爱的能力)”

Peach Illusion

Bingkai KaryaPeach Illusion, a Chinese indie pop band, has released their third full-length album, “Still In Love (好在没失去爱的能力)” . This work invites listeners to embark on a musical voyage of love, loss, hope, and revival.

The theme of “Still In Love” is love, but it goes beyond only using a straightforward narrative to define the idea of love. The album explores the first heartbeat from a couple’s first meeting, the love of friendship, the inevitable end of a relationship, and how the “power of love” in all of these situations strengthens and becomes the foundation of our experiences.

The album’s ten tracks gently remind listeners that although life has its ups and downs and we will inevitably experience loss, we should always be grateful that we still have the capacity for love.

During the production process, Peach Illusion incorporated philosopher Erich Fromm’s notion that “Genuine love is an expression of productiveness” into each of the album’s tracks, resulting in a perceptive examination of the inner realm of emotions.

Similar to their other albums, Peach Illusion wants to be a good friend to its listeners by providing the most comfortable means of expressing private and priceless ideas. They want to be able to portray the emotions of love in daily life in a charming setting with their music.

Based in Shanghai, Peach Illusion (桃子假象) was founded in 2018. Currently, drummer Bubble, bassist Xue Jia, and vocalist Quan Quan make up the band. The band maintains a desire to delve into the worlds of rhythmic lines and creativity while embracing a soft, dynamic nature. “Viewing illusions in life through a sweet gaze” is the perspective that the band Peach Illusion represents.
